About this experience
Immerse yourself in the squares of Rome. Experience the art and history in these public squares, that make Rome an open-air museum. Highlights of the guided tour: Visit the gardens of the "Castel Sant'Angelo". On the way to the "Via del Corso", we will pass the "Supreme Court of Cassation", the "Museo dell'Ara Pacis" and the "Mausoleo of Augustus". Followed by a visit to the impressive Basilica "Santi Ambrogio e Carlo al Corso", with the heart of St. Charles Borromeo. Continued by the "Piazza del Popolo" and "Santa Maria del Popolo" with its masterpieces by Pinturicchio, Rafael, Bernini, Caravaggio and Carlo Fontana. Followed by the romantic "Piazza di Spagna". The church "Sant'Andrea delle Fratte" houses masterpieces by Bernini and Borromini. Then we discover "San Lorenzo in Lucina" with the grate on which St. Lawrence was martyred. Highlight is the Basilica "Sant'Ignazio di Loyola", the second most important church of the Jesuits, with impressive optical illusions.

What you'll see and do
An impressive building with the Goddes Justizia. Tours inside the building are not allowed.
5 minutes here
Museo dell'Ara Pacis
Museum that protects the Ara Pacis. Explanation will be given outside of the museum.
10 minutes here · Admission not included
Mausoleo di Augusto
Mausoleo made for the family of emperor Augustus. Can not be visited because of restaurations.
5 minutes here
Basilica dei SS. Ambrogio e Carlo al Corso
Basilica with the heart of Saint Charles Borromeo
30 minutes here
Chiesa di Santa Maria del Popolo
Church surrounded by the legend of a ghost.
20 minutes here
Piazza del Popolo
Famous for it's symmetry
10 minutes here
Terrazza del Pincio
A incredible view over the city
10 minutes here
Villa Borghese
One of the most beautiful parks of the city.
30 minutes here
Spanish Steps
Place with the famous spanish steps.
20 minutes here
Spanish Steps
Visit of the church Trinità dei Monti.
10 minutes here
Basilica di Sant'Andrea delle Fratte
Church containing the last sculptures from Bernini.
20 minutes here
Basilica Parrochiale San Lorenzo in Lucina
One of the first churches of rome. Contains relics of Saint Laurence.
20 minutes here
Chiesa di Sant'Ignazio di Loyola
The second most important church of the Jesuits, with most impressive optical illusions.
30 minutes here

When is the best time to visit Rome?
+
April, May, September and October. August is hot and half the city is shut. Booking patterns follow the same curve: prices and queues climb in peak weeks, while shoulder season gives you better availability on the top-ranked experiences and more room to change plans.
How many days do you need in Rome?
+
Three full days covers the headline sights without sprinting. A workable rhythm is one anchor experience each morning, such as this one, an unhurried afternoon in a single neighborhood, then a food or nightlife booking in the evening. Five days lets you add a day trip outside the city.
